There's a specific kind of weekend ambition that involves a pasta machine, a wooden board dusted with flour, and the quiet confidence that today is the day you finally make pappardelle from scratch. One in a Mill's Semolina Flour is the ingredient that makes that project feel less like a gamble and more like a plan. Milled from high-protein durum wheat, this 2-pound bag delivers the kind of flour that gives fresh pasta its characteristic golden color, satisfying chew, and structural integrity when it hits boiling water.
The vacuum-sealed packaging is genuinely one of the standout features here, and I don't say that lightly. Semolina flour can go stale or pick up moisture surprisingly fast, especially if you're the type who buys it for one project and then revisits it three weeks later. The vacuum seal keeps it fresh and aromatic right up until you crack it open, which matters when you're relying on the flour's natural nuttiness to come through in a simple dish.
Beyond pasta, this flour earns its pantry real estate through sheer versatility. I've used it as a dusting flour for pizza dough — it adds a slightly crispy, cornmeal-adjacent texture to the bottom crust that I've become completely addicted to. It also works beautifully for homemade couscous if you're feeling ambitious, and it adds a pleasant grainy depth to rustic bread loaves. The high protein content means good gluten development across all of these applications, which translates to doughs that actually hold together and have some spring to them.
At $9.99 for two pounds, the value proposition is excellent. That's enough flour to run several pasta projects, a couple of pizza nights, and still have some left over for dusting your bench. The price per ounce is competitive with specialty grocery store options, and you're getting the added peace of mind of the vacuum seal — something you definitely don't get from a paper bag sitting on a shelf.
If I'm being honest about nitpicks: two pounds disappears faster than you'd expect once you get on a roll with weekend projects, so you might find yourself wishing the bag were larger. And the packaging, while functional, isn't resealable — so once you open it, you'll want to transfer the remainder to an airtight container. Minor complaints for a flour that consistently delivers.
